Breathtaking jumps from 4×4 ‘top trucks’

AN Extreme 4×4 Challenge will be hosted at the annual Wings and Wheels Festival which will be held at the Uitenhage Aerodrome on Saturday.

A Total of 62 vehicles have entered the 4×4 Challenge, including entries from as far as Cape Town and Johannesburg. The Top Truck Class will be the highlight of the event and spectators can expect to see breathtaking jumps from these highly powered racing machines. Several other classes will also be in action, including standard production bakkies like Ford, Isuzu and VW Amarok.

The day’s activities will include arts and crafts, displays, food stalls, aircraft fly-ins and displays, classic and veteran car displays and live entertainment on stage.

The Extreme 4×4 Challenge starts at 08:00.

Entry fee is R80 for adults, R30 for children 6 to 12 years and under 6 free.

The entry fee includes all the activities of the day and evening, including listening to national singers Deon Groot, Wicus van der Merwe, Elizma Theron and Snotkop.
